ComfyI2I is a collection of custom nodes designed for ComfyUI, specifically aimed at enhancing image-to-image functionalities. It provides a range of tools that facilitate advanced image processing, including color transfer and mask operations.

  • Enables detailed image editing through the ComfyShop, allowing users to paint directly on images with customizable brush settings.
  • Introduces sophisticated color transfer capabilities, allowing users to extract and apply color palettes from one image to another with adjustable parameters.
  • Offers a variety of mask operations, including separation and blending, which enhance control over the editing process.

Context

ComfyI2I serves as an extension for ComfyUI, focusing on advanced image-to-image processing tasks. It enhances the user experience by providing specialized nodes that streamline and improve various image manipulation functions.

Key Features & Benefits

The tool introduces the ComfyShop, a painting application within ComfyUI, which allows users to paint on images and masks with precision. Users can adjust brush size, opacity, and softness using keyboard shortcuts, enhancing creativity and control in their workflows.

Advanced Functionalities

ComfyI2I features advanced nodes like the Color Transfer node, which enables users to extract a specific number of colors from an image and apply them to another. Additionally, the Mask Ops node allows for intricate mask manipulations, such as separating mask islands or blending them with underlying images, providing flexibility in editing.
